Package net.solarnetwork.node.setup
package net.solarnetwork.node.setup
-
ClassDescriptionAbstract base class for static
SetupResourceimplementations.Implementation ofPluginthat wraps aBundle.PluginInfo implementation that wraps aBundle.PluginVersion implementation that wraps an OSGiVersion.Static classpath based implementation ofSetupResource.Exception used to identify invalid verification codes, generally thrown when an exception is encountered trying to decode a verification code.Localized version ofPluginInfoso that calls to non-localized JavaBean accessors return localized values.Localized version ofPluginInfoso that calls to non-localized JavaBean accessors return localized values.Resolve resources based on pattern matching a set of base names.API for a system "plugin" that can be manipulated by the application at runtime.Descriptive information about a plugin, designed to help users of the plugin.Exception thrown when a provisioning error occurs, such as a missing dependency that prevents a plugin from being installed.API for status information and feedback during plugin provisioning operations, that is, installing or removing plugins.API for querying and filtering available plugins.Service for managing dynamic "plugins" within the application.A plugin version.ASetupResourcethat delegates to aResource.General setup runtime exception.API for a setting resource.API for a provider of resource(s) to supportSettingSpecifierclients.A scope for setup resources.API for a centrally managed manager ofSetupResourceinstances.Utility methods for setup resources.API for node setup support.Constants for setup related settings.Simple implementation ofPluginQuery.Basic implementation ofSetupResourceProviderfor serving static content.Basic implementation ofSetupResourceService.Details about user authentication, to support API authentication methods.Command object for a user profile.API for managing users and roles on the SolarNode system.